Heating and ventilation systems (BMW 5 Series E39)

1. Air supply to the windshield and side windows.

1. Air supply to the windshield and side windows.
2. Air supply to the upper part of the body. The wheels allow you to smoothly open and close the air supply, and the levers provide a change in the direction of the air flow entering the cabin.
3. Air supply to the notes in the front part of the cabin. Similar air blowers are also available in the rear part of the cabin.
4. Temperature regulator for the left side of the passenger compartment.
5. Regulator of air distribution to the windows, upper body, legs. Any intermediate positions are possible.
6. Air supply regulator. Heating and ventilation operate when the fan is on.
7. Temperature controller for the right side of the passenger compartment.
8. Rear window heating switch.
9. Recirculation mode activation key.


Temperature



Temperature


The driver and front passenger can select the desired temperature for their side of the cabin. The scale divisions serve as a guide when selecting the cabin temperature. It is advisable to set the temperature to 22°C. Once the vehicle starts moving, the selected temperature is set very quickly and maintained at a constant level.



Air distribution



Air distribution


You can direct the air entering the cabin to the windows, to the upper body and to the legs. It can be installed in all intermediate positions. If the air is directed towards the feet, then a small amount of air also flows to the windows to prevent them from fogging up. The "6 o'clock" position is recommended as a standard setting (see illustration).

Air supply



Air supply


Smooth adjustment of air supply is provided. Heating and ventilation are more effective, the stronger the air supply. In position 0, the fan and heating are switched off. In position 0, the air supply can be completely stopped by pressing the recirculation mode key.

Rear window heating



Rear window heating


When the rear window heating is on, the indicator lamp lights up. The rear window heating is switched off automatically.



Recirculation mode



Recirculation mode


If there are unpleasant odors in the outside air, you can stop it from entering the cabin. In this case, the system will use only the air in the cabin.

If your car has a multi-function steering wheel with a recirculation mode button, you can also control this mode from the steering wheel (refer to Section 1).

If the windows fog up when the recirculation mode is on, turn off the recirculation mode.

Draft-free ventilation



Draft-free ventilation


You can adjust the air flow to your upper body according to your wishes.

The grooved wheels 1 allow you to smoothly open and close the deflectors. The levers 2 allow you to change the direction of the air entering the cabin. The grooved wheel 3 allows you to add more or less cold air to the air entering the upper part of the body.



Turn towards the blue marking - cool air.

Turn to red marking - warmer Adjustment of the deflectors in the rear of the cabin is carried out in the same way as described above. The incoming air is not heated.

Microfilter



The microfilter traps dust particles and pollen present in the air taken from outside. It is replaced during maintenance. The need for early replacement of the filter can be determined by a significant decrease in the maximum air supply.

Quick ventilation in summer



Quick ventilation in summer


1. Use the temperature controls to select a comfortable temperature in the cabin, for example 22°C.

2. Set the air distribution regulator to position.

3. Move the air supply fan regulator to the extreme right position.

4. Open the air vents to supply air to the upper body 5. Set the knurled wheel 3 to the blue marking (cool), refer to above.

Quick warming up of the interior in winter



Quick warming up of the interior in winter


1. Use the temperature controls to select a comfortable temperature in the cabin, for example 22°C.



2. Set the air distribution regulator to position.

3. Move the air supply fan regulator to the position corresponding to the maximum air supply

4. Close the air vents in the rear of the cabin.

Heating in winter



Heating in winter


If the windows are frozen or fogged up, the following installation is recommended.

1. Use the temperature controls to select a comfortable temperature for you, for example 22°C.

2. Set the air distribution regulator to position.

3. Set the air supply fan regulator to the position corresponding to the medium air supply level.

4. Close the air vents in the rear of the cabin.

Defrosting and drying glass



1. Use the temperature controls to select a comfortable temperature in the cabin, for example 22°C.

2. Set the air distribution regulator to position.

3. Move the air supply fan regulator to the extreme right position.

4. Close the air vents in the rear of the cabin.

5. To defrost the rear window, turn on the heating.
